A 22-YEAR-OLD man accused of murdering Giuseppina Fazzani in Deptford has been remanded in custody following his court appearance today (June 5).
Mrs Fazzani, known to friends as Josie, was rescued from a fire at the former Lou's Cafe building in Deptford High Street at around 1.30am on May 29 but she was pronounced dead at the scene shortly afterwards.
A 55-year-old woman was also rescued from the building and treated for smoke inhalation.
Vietnamese national Tuan Anh Le, of no fixed abode, is accused of murdering the Italian pensioner, along with two counts of arson with intent to endanger life and two counts of arson reckless as to whether life was endangered.
He appeared for a brief hearing at the Old Bailey today. He will next appear on September 4 for a plea hearing.
